Pala di San Martino (2996m), Cima Rosetta (2743m), Campanile Pradidali (2733m), Cima di Ball 2802m), Sass Maor (2814m) and Cima della Madonna (2752m) as seen from Passo Lusia in the Cima Bocche Group (north-west). July 16th 2005
